Transaction 66ac0674d282db7ba018ad681c86dd5c2837b0def6a298e934245832a497e540

4 Input
1 Outputs
  • 66ac0674d282db7ba018ad681c86dd5c2837b0def6a298e934245832a497e540:0
  • value  1181769
    address  bc1qdpkzu0y4n50wugvzsxryd564vyuhxchjqu2yfc